More about doula courses in Richmond

If you’re looking to enhance your skills and expertise in the thriving field of maternal care, consider enrolling in one of the esteemed Doula courses in Richmond. These courses offer comprehensive training for experienced learners who already possess qualifications or prior experience in the field. The two advanced options available are the Certificate IV in End of Life Doula Services 10966NAT and the Certificate IV in Doula Support Services 11123NAT. These qualifications provide vital skills and knowledge that will empower you to assist families during significant life transitions.
